From 37662d85b0b7dded0ebdf6747bef6c3bb7ed6a0c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Xiaoyao Li Date: Wed, 20 Mar 2024 03:39:03 -0500 Subject: HostMem: Add mechanism to opt in kvm guest memfd via MachineState Add a new member "guest_memfd" to memory backends. When it's set to true, it enables RAM_GUEST_MEMFD in ram_flags, thus private kvm guest_memfd will be allocated during RAMBlock allocation. Memory backend's @guest_memfd is wired with @require_guest_memfd field of MachineState. It avoid looking up the machine in phymem.c. MachineState::require_guest_memfd is supposed to be set by any VMs that requires KVM guest memfd as private memory, e.g., TDX VM.
